Understanding Supplement Ingredients

Now let’s talk about what goes into these magical little capsules and powders. It seems like every supplement has its own secret sauce made from ingredients that sound impressive but are often just fancy names for things found at your local grocery store. Green tea extract, caffeine, garcinia cambogia—you name it! They’re all there promising to turn you into a leaner version of yourself overnight.

Interestingly enough, while some studies suggest certain ingredients can aid in fat loss when combined with diet and exercise, others show minimal effects—kind of like my attempts at yoga: lots of effort with little visible change! It turns out that many supplements haven’t been thoroughly researched or tested for long-term effectiveness or safety.

So, before diving headfirst into the latest trendy powder from Instagram influencers (who may or may not have actually used it), consider doing some research—or better yet, consult someone who knows what they’re talking about.

The Dangers of Over-Reliance

Now let’s get real for just a moment because there are dangers associated with over-relying on these so-called miracle pills. Some people mistakenly believe that popping a few capsules will absolve them from making healthier lifestyle choices—and spoiler alert: that's not how this works!

Imagine waking up every morning thinking your supplement will magically erase last night’s pizza binge—newsflash: calories still count no matter how many green tea pills you take! Plus, excessive reliance on any supplement could lead to potential side effects ranging from mild tummy troubles (the kind no one wants during date night) to more serious health issues.
